Game Description
You play as the wolf Iro against ghosts to collect ectoplasma, strengthen yourself, activating the crystals and finally beat the ghost of ghosts.

How does your game tie into the theme?
You have to kill ghosts, you can exchange ectoplasma to strengthen yourself, you can choose between two difficulties, you have to light urself in the darkness
